Money in a Developing Economy: A Reappraisal
CEVERAL years ago I proposed a theory to explain how the supply in a developing country is determined which allows for factors other than the traditionally assumed control by a central bank [6]. Its validity was tested with an econometric quarterly model for Pakistan, 1953-1961. The passage of time makes it possible to reappraise the model which is the purpose of this paper. With the benefit of hindsight and reflections about economic model building, the reappraisal suggests that what I proposed as a general description of in a developing economy, in fact, more closely resembled a stationary one. Although some differences of opinion exist, economists agree that Pakistan's development during the 1950's was far less dynamic, albeit certainly not nonexistent, than what has since occurred.' My purpose, however, is not to propose a revised theory of how the supply is really determined in a developing economy, but rather to appraise quantitatively the extent to which the model's predictive capacity after 1961 differs from its performance during the original period. Though this is a more modest objective than attempting to reconstruct a theory which would incorporate the important developments of the 1960's, appraising the predictive capacity of econometric models during periods beyond that which was used for the original fitting, is a worthwhile endeavor which economists should more frequently practice. The postwar era has seen a tremendous growth in econometric studies. Generally, they have two features in common. First, although they really belong to the realm of economic history because the objective is to obtain the best fit to explain a set of for some past period, the hope is usually present that the estimated relationships should be useful to understand (i.e., predict) future changes, given a new set of new exogenous conditions. Second, except for narrowly conceived forecasting models which are often revised annually, we rarely have an opportunity to judge whether history repeats itself in the sense that the model's predictive capacity remains high for a new period beyond the time for which the original parameters were estimated.2 As has been suggested elsewhere, the infrequent publication of the predictive performance of econometric models is due to the fact that few investigators are willing to choose a specification on the basis of less than a complete set of the available data [3, p. 11].' Here, I hope to make amends for not having practiced in my original article what is here preached about the testing for predictive performance. My earlier article showed that the predictive performance of the model's structural equations was generally good and, furthermore, the model's capacity to explain the supply was demonstrated to be superior to a simple money multiplier model where certain controllable assets of the central bank were used to predict the supply. One simulation experiment which used the original initial conditions and the values of the exogenous variables produced a new set of predicted values which suggested that the model was quite stable, at least over the 34 quarters between July 1953 and December 1961, for which the parameters were estimated.
